Hideo Takeuchi was born in Shiga, Japan, in 1973. He received the B.S. degree in Engineering from Osaka City University, Osaka, Japan in 1995, and the M.S. degree in Physics from Graduate School of Science, Osaka University, in 1997. In 2002, he received the Ph.D. degree in Engineering from Graduate School of Engineering, Osaka City University.

From 1997 to 1999, he was an engineer for Si-based LSI technology with ROHM CO., LTD., Kyoto, Japan. From 2002 to 2008, he was with Mitsubishi Electric Corporation, Hyogo, Japan, where he was engaged in the research and development of high frequency electronic devices, and focused his attention on the characterization and design technology of epitaxial wafers for heterojunction bipolar transistors (HBTs) and AlxGa1-xN/GaN based high-electron-mobility transistors (HEMTs). From 2008 to 2013, he was an Associate Professor with Department of Electronic Systems Engineering, School of Engineering, The University of Shiga Prefecture, Shiga, Japan. Since 2013, he has been an Associate Professor with Department of Applied Physics, Graduate School of Engineering, Osaka City University. In addition, since 2017, he has also been a collaborate researcher with Faculty of Science and Technology, Sophia University, Tokyo, Japan. In the academic position of the universities, he has been focusing his attention on optical functions of semiconductors. His research interests include terahertz radiation phenomena observed with the use of the time-domain techniques, ultrafast spectroscopy, photoreflectance spectroscopy, inspection technology for compound semiconductor wafers, and excitons in semiconductors. In April 2022, Osaka Prefecture University and Osaka City University united to form the Osaka Metropolitan University. Accordingly, since 2022, he has been an Associate Professor with Department of Physics and Electronics, Graduate School of Engineering, Osaka Metropolitan University.

Dr. Takeuchi is a member of The Physical Society of Japan, a member of The Japan Society of Applied Physics, and a member of The American Physical Society (APS), a member of The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E), a member of American Vacuum Society (AVS), a member of The Optical Society of America (OSA), and a member of Institute of Physics (IOP).
